Swimming pool equipment - Part 4: Additional specific safety requirements and test methods for starting platforms
This document specifies safety requirements for starting platforms with a height ≤ 750 mm above water level. These requirements are additional to those given in EN 13451-1 and these documents are intended to be read together.
The requirements of this specific standard take priority over those in EN 13451-1.
This document is applicable to starting platforms for use in classified swimming pools as specified in EN 15288-1 and EN 15288-2.

This document supersedes EN 13451-4:2014.
EN 13451-4:2014:
a) an introduction has been added;
b) the scope has been specified for starting platforms with a height ≤ 750 mm above water level;
c) Clause 3 “Terms and definitions” has been updated;
d) Clause 4 “Safety requirements” has been updated;
e) Clause 6 “Manufacturer’s instructions” has been deleted;
f) new Clause 6 “Documentation” has been added;
g) Annex A (normative) “Safety and information signs for starting platforms” has been added.

Introduction
This document was revised with the target to increase the safety of starting platforms in a way to allow
operation not only for competitions. The focus was on general safety requirements for all types of
starting platforms in swimming pools for public use.
If starting platforms are intended to be used also for competitions, additional requirements (e.g. defined
by World Aquatics or national federations) should be taken into account.
1 Scope
This document specifies safety requirements for starting platforms with a height ≤ 750 mm above
water level. These requirements are additional to those given in EN 13451-1 and these documents are
intended to be read together.
The requirements of this specific standard take priority over those in EN 13451-1.
This document is applicable to starting platforms for use in classified swimming pools as specified in
EN 15288-1 and EN 15288-2.
